RCCongress 2010 involves Church of the Brethren in sponsorship, leadership

(Oct. 6, 2009) Elgin, IL -- RCCongress 2010, a Religion Communication
Congr ess held once every 10 years and scheduled for April 7-10 next
year in Chic ago, Ill., is involving the Church of the Brethren in
sponsorship and leade rship.

"Embracing change, communicating faith in today's world" is the theme
for t he Congress, which will include plenary speakers, workshops,
roundtable dis cussions, interest groups, and a "Resource Plaza" or
exhibit hall.

The Church of the Brethren is one of the cooperating organizations for
this  interfaith event, which is expected to bring together more than
1,200 reli gious communication professionals.

Brethren staff member Becky Ullom is serving on the planning committee
for  the Congress, with responsibility for organizing the Resource
Plaza. She re cently has been named as the church's director of Youth
and Young Adult Min istry.

Former Church of the Brethren denominational staff Stewart M. Hoover
also i s one of the presenters. He is professor of Media Studies in
the School of  Journalism and Mass Communication at the University of
Colorado at Boulder,  a member of the Editorial Advisory Board of the
journal "Media and Religio n," and founding co-chair of the Religion,
Culture, and Communication Progr am Unit at the American Academy of
Religion. He will co-lead a seminar on " Global Media, Global
Religion: Research on Popular Media and the Remaking o f Religions"
and will give a workshop on "Religion, Media, and Masculinity. "

The Church of the Brethren is a Christian denomination committed to
continu ing the work of Jesus peacefully and simply, and to living out
its faith in  community. It is based in the Anabaptist and Pietist
faith traditions and  is one of the three Historic Peace Churches. It
celebrated its 300th annive rsary in 2008. It counts about 125,000
members across the US and Puerto Ric o, and has missions and sister
churches in Nigeria, the DR, Brazil, Haiti,  and India.
